The pyramids of Egypt have never lacked for mysteries, but a new wave of research is reframing them as part of a vast ...
Mysterious structures have been unearthed by archaeologists right next to the Great Pyramid of Giza. The L-shaped feature ...
Archaeologists have discovered mysterious structures adjacent to the Great Pyramid of Giza. The L-shaped formation beside the ...
Egypt’s Pyramids of Giza were built to endure an eternity, but how remains one of the ancient world’s greatest mysteries.